In the dozen years or so since the Panic Manual crew started attending SXSW, Montreal’s Elephant Stone has been a fairly steady presence, playing there pretty regularly over the years. And the band will be returning this year with a newly released EP in tow.

This Friday, the band releases Le voyage de M. Lonely dans la lune, a 4 song mini-concept album which tells the story of a man who chooses to leave humanity far behind and embark on a journey to live on the moon, ultimately deciding that such isolation is maybe not quite what he wants.

Lead single “Solitude,” the penultimate track in M. Lonely’s story, is a lovely bit of gentle psychedelic pop, sung entirely in French. Check it out below.

Elephant Stone play Hotel Vegas Patio on Friday, Mar 18.
